Inflation is a constant concern for many investors, as it erodes the purchasing power of their money over time. In times of high inflation, traditional investments such as stocks and bonds may struggle to keep pace with rising prices. One way to hedge against inflation is by investing in real estate.

Real estate has long been considered a reliable hedge against inflation. Unlike stocks and bonds, the value of real estate tends to increase over time, making it a more stable investment in times of economic uncertainty. Additionally, real estate is a tangible asset that provides a steady stream of rental income, which can help offset the impact of inflation on your investment.

Investing in real estate can also provide other key benefits for investors looking to protect their portfolios from inflation. For example, real estate is often considered a safe haven asset, meaning that it is less susceptible to market fluctuations than other types of investments. This can provide a sense of stability and security for investors during times of economic turmoil.

Another key advantage of investing in real estate for inflation protection is the potential for appreciation. Real estate values tend to increase over time, especially in high-demand markets. This can provide investors with a valuable asset that continues to grow in value regardless of inflation rates.

One popular strategy for using real estate as a hedge against inflation is through rental properties. By purchasing rental properties, investors can generate a steady stream of rental income that can help offset the impact of inflation on their investment. Additionally, rental properties have the potential to increase in value over time, providing investors with both income and appreciation potential.

Another option for investors looking to protect their portfolios from inflation is through real estate investment trusts (REITs). REITs are investment vehicles that allow investors to pool their money together to invest in a diversified portfolio of real estate assets. By investing in REITs, investors can gain exposure to the real estate market without having to directly purchase and manage properties themselves.

In conclusion, investing in real estate can be a valuable strategy for protecting your portfolio from the impact of inflation. Real estate provides investors with a tangible asset that tends to increase in value over time, while also providing a steady stream of income through rental properties or REITs. By diversifying your investment portfolio with real estate, you can help safeguard your wealth against the erosive effects of inflation.
